    AXIS Q6042 PTZ Dome Network Camera Detectors Detectors Shock Detection Enable Shock Detection from the Detectors menu. Shock detection is used, for example, to generate an alarm if the product is hit by an object. Use the Shock sensitivity slider to adjust the sensitivity level at which the product should send an alarm upon being hit. Low sensitivi ...

    AXIS Q6042 PTZ Dome Network Camera System Options Bonjour The Axis product includes support for Bonjour . Bonjour is enabled by default and the product is automatically detected by operating systems and clients that support this protocol. Bonjour can be disabled under System Options > Network > Bonjour .     AXIS Q6042 PTZ Dome Network Camera System Options To reset the product to the factory default settings: 1. Press and hold the control button and the power button for about 15–30 seconds until the status LED indicator ashes amber . See Hardware Overview on page 6 . 2. Release the control button but continue to hold down the power button until t ...
